Apart from being the patron saint of green beer Patrick was wonderfully unlikely as a saint, and specially for the Irish. Behind his story is the crucial Christian teaching on the nature of greatness in a person. It is that being great is to do with realising what has been given to you, and then passing that gift on to those for whom it is next intended. It is not you that is great, but the treasure you carry. When you carry it well, like Patrick, you become a great carrier, and hence, in God’s eyes, great yourself.
